EAST OLD STATE ROA in Albany, New York is rated Good in the FHWA's 2024 National Bridge Inventory. Built in 2020, it carries 3 rated components on the inspecting agency's 0-9 scale, and its weakest reported component scores 9. The lowest applicable rating sets the federal condition category, so this Good result describes the weakest reported component rather than the structure as a whole. No NBI category is a closure decision or a live crossing-safety verdict.

Bridge Snapshot: EAST OLD STATE ROA

The EAST OLD STATE ROA bridge in Albany, New York carries EAST OLD STATE ROA over 90IX RTE I90. It was built in 2020, making it 6 years old today. The structure is built primarily of steel continuous and spans 2 sections, stretching 53.0 meters (174 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 5,097 vehicles, placing it in the moderately-trafficked tier of New York bridges. It is owned and maintained by State Toll Authority.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 9/9, superstructure at 9/9, substructure at 9/9. The weakest component sits in good condition. None of this bridge's reported major components fall into the Poor condition range.
